TOMORROW, May 20, 2025, at 10:30 AM, the House Veterans’ Affairs Committee Ranking Member Mark Takano (CA-39) will hold a press conference on VA’s thoughtless decision to abruptly end the Veterans Affairs Servicing Purchase Program (VASP)—a VA program that helped veterans experiencing severe financial hardship avoid foreclosure and stay in their homes.
